Green Knights Lose 11-Point Second Half Lead, Game

From Sports Information Director, January 9, 2010 | Women's Basketball
by Dan Lukes, dan.lukes@snc.edu, (920) 403-4077

RIPON - St. Norbert College couldn't hold an 11-point second-half lead and fell to Ripon College 62-61 in a Midwest Conference game at the Storzer Center.

The Green Knights fell to 7-3 overall and 2-2 in the Midwest Conference. Ripon improved to 7-3, 3-0.

St. Norbert went on a 10-0 run early in the second half to take a 42-31 lead on a Krista Pelky layup with 13:44 left. The Red Hawks answered with an 11-0 run over the next three minutes to tie the game at 42-42. The Green Knights eventually led 49-42 with 7:16 left, but Ripon would take its first second-half lead at 56-54 with 1:43 to go on a Brittany Johnson basket. The Red Hawks would hold the Green Knights off the rest of the way to claim the win.

Rachel Hermus led St. Norbert with 18 points and 12 rebounds, while Emily Otzelberger added 12 points and nine rebounds. St. Norbert shot 47.2 percent (25-for-53) from the floor but was just 10-for-22 at the free-throw line and had 20 turnovers.

Ripon was led by Carissa Zuercher's 20 points. The Red Hawks shot just 37.7 percent (20-for-53) from the floor but made 7 of 15 3-pointers to St. Norbert's 1-for-11 and had just 12 turnovers.
